Description
본 고안은 어초,부표(BUOY), 해초양식장이나 어류양식(가두리양식)장등에 사용할 수 있도록 한 조립식부구(FLOATER)에 관한 것이다.The present invention relates to a prefabricated float (FLOATER) that can be used for fish, buoys, seaweed farms and fish farms.
종래에도 내부를 중공부로 형성하여서 된 합성수지제의 부구가 여러종류 공지되어 있으나, 이의 모든 부구는 금형에 의하여 일정한 길이로 제조하게됨으로 길이가 상이한 여러개의 금형을 구비하여야하기 때문에 많은 금형제조비의 소요로 제품가격이 고가로 될 뿐만 아니라, 금형길이 외의 부구는 제조할 수 없는 문제가 따르게 되었다.Conventionally, there are many types of synthetic resin balls made by forming the hollow part inside, but all of them are manufactured to a certain length by a mold, so that a plurality of molds having different lengths must be provided. Not only is the price of the product expensive, but there is also a problem that cannot be manufactured outside the mold length.
본 고안은 상기와 같은 문제점을 해결하기 위하여 일정한 길이로 절단하여 내부에 보강판을 고정한 파이프(1)의 양측에 커버(2)를 끼워 생긴 공간부(6)에는 실리콘겔(4)을 충입하여 실리콘겔(4)에 의하여 파이프(1)의 내면과 커버(2)의 사이를 견고히 밀폐시킬 수 있도록 하는 한편, 공간부(6)에는 캡(3)의 돌환(3')을 끼워 커버(2)와 볼트(5)로 고정하여 조립식으로 제조할 수 있도록 함으로서 길이에 따른 부력이 상이하고 우수한 내압성으로 수압이 높은 심해에서도 파손됨이 없이 충분히 적용시킬 수 있도록 한 저렴가의 부구를 제공할 수 있도록 한 것이다.In order to solve the above problems, the present invention fills the silicone gel 4 into the space 6 formed by inserting the cover 2 on both sides of the pipe 1 to which the reinforcing plate is fixed. The silicone gel 4 allows the inner surface of the pipe 1 to be tightly sealed between the cover 2, while the space 6 is fitted with the projection 3 ′ of the cap 3 to cover the cover 2. ) And bolts (5) to be manufactured in a prefabricated manner to provide a low-cost float that can be applied sufficiently without being damaged even in the deep sea with high buoyancy according to the length and excellent pressure resistance. will be.

도1은 본 고안의 전 체단면도로서,1 is a full sectional view of the present invention,
외면에는 수개의 돌기(701)가 돌출되고 중앙에는 간격유지핀(702)을 형성한 보강판(7)을 내부에 고정한 파이프(1)의 양측에는 단턱(2')을 형성한 커버(2)를 끼우고 파이프(1)의 내면과 커버(2)의 사이에 생긴 공간부(6)에는 실리콘겔(4)을 충입하여 전기의 실리콘겔(4)을 충입한 공간부(6)에는 캡(3)의 돌환(3')을 끼워 고정시키는 한편 캡(3)의 볼트구멍(301)과 커버(2)를 볼트(5)로 고정하여서 된 것인데,Several projections 701 protrude on the outer surface, and a cover 2 having stepped 2 'on both sides of the pipe 1 fixed therein with a reinforcing plate 7 having a spacing pin 702 formed therein. Inserting the silicone gel 4 into the space 6 formed between the inner surface of the pipe 1 and the cover 2, and filling the space 6 into which the silicon gel 4 is charged. 3) of the projection 3 'to fix the bolt hole 301 and the cover 2 of the cap 3 with the bolt 5,
본 고안에 따른 다른 실시예로는 도5와 같이 캡(3)에는 끼움구멍(3A)을 형성하고 커버(2)에는 돌부(2A)를 형성하여 전기의 돌부(2A)를 끼움구멍(3A)에 끼운 구조로 구성할 수도 있다.In another embodiment according to the present invention, as shown in Fig. 5, the fitting hole 3A is formed in the cap 3, and the protrusion 2A is formed in the cover 2 so that the electric protrusion 2A is fitted into the fitting hole 3A. It can also be configured as a structure.
이와 같은 본 고안은 어초,부표,해초양식,어류양식장등의 부구로 사용하게됨은 공지와 동일한 바, 본 고안은 일정한 길이로 절단한 파이프(1)의 양측에 커버 (2)를 끼워서 생긴 공간부(6)에는 실리콘겔(4)을 충입하고 갭(3)의 돌환(3')을 끼워 실리콘겔(4)이 돌환(3')에 압착되게하여 파이프(1)의 내면과 커버(2)의 사이에 견고히 밀폐시킬 수 있도록 하는 한편,The present invention is used as a buoy, such as fish, buoys, seaweed culture, fish farms, the same as known, the present invention is a space part formed by fitting the cover (2) on both sides of the pipe (1) cut to a certain length (6) is filled with a silicone gel (4) and sandwiching the projection 3 'of the gap (3') so that the silicone gel (4) is pressed against the projection (3 ') so that the inner surface and the cover (2) of the pipe (1) To ensure a tight seal between
캡(3)과 커버(2)를 볼트(5)로 고정하여 제조할 수 있는 조립식 구조로 되었으므로 길다란 파이프(1)를 임의의 길이로 절단하여 부력이 상이한 부구를 자유롭게 제조할 수 있다.Since the cap 3 and the cover 2 can be manufactured by fixing the bolts 5, the elongated pipe 1 can be cut to an arbitrary length to freely manufacture buoys having different buoyancy.
이에 따라 부구를 제조하기위한 종래의 금형과 금형제조비의 불필요로 부구의 제조비를 대폭 절감시킬 수 있으며, 또한 파이프(1)의 두께와 내부에 고정시킨 보강판(7)에 의한 우수하게 발휘되는 부구의 내압에 의하여 압력이 높은 심해에서도 찌그러지는등으로 파손되는 것이 방지된다.As a result, the manufacturing cost of the tool can be greatly reduced by eliminating the need for a conventional mold and a mold manufacturing cost for manufacturing the tool, and the tool which is excellently exhibited by the thickness of the pipe 1 and the reinforcing plate 7 fixed therein. It is prevented from being damaged by crushing, etc., even in the deep sea where the pressure is high by the internal pressure of.
파이프(1)내에 고정된 보강판(7)의 개수는 가감시킬 수 있다.The number of reinforcement plates 7 fixed in the pipe 1 can be adjusted.
그리고 본 고안에 따른 다른 실시예는 캡(3)과 커버(2)를 볼트(5)로 용이하게 고정시킬 수 있다.And another embodiment according to the present invention can be easily fixed to the cap (3) and the cover (2) with a bolt (5).
이와 같은 뵨 고안은 내부에 보강판(7)을 고정한 파이프(1)의 양측에 커버 (2)와 캡(3)을 고정하여 제조할 수 있는 조립식 구조로 되었으므로 길다란 파이프 (1)를 임의의 길이로 절단하여 부력이 상이하고 내압이 우수한 부구를 저렴한 제조비로 자유롭게 제조할 수 있는 효과가 있다.This design has a prefabricated structure that can be manufactured by fixing the cover 2 and the cap 3 on both sides of the pipe 1 having the reinforcing plate 7 fixed therein. By cutting into a buoyancy different buoyancy and excellent internal pressure there is an effect that can be freely manufactured at a low manufacturing cost.
